Bug fixes

  • Fix potential protection issues (#161).
  • Zero-length strings are not treated as multibyte character strings anymore.
  • Registering native methods to fix R CMD check warnings.
  • Updating the filehash package no longer causes the tikzDevice package to fail (#168).
  • Remove probably harmless extra space from text being measured.
  • Don't overwrite string's encoding in anyMultibyteUTF8Characters() (#158, @jszhao).
  • Enforce the encoding of temporary TeX file to UTF-8 (#159, @jszhao).
  • Don't call library(grid) from package code anymore.
  • Code from manual now contains simple apostrophes to allow copy-paste (#139).

Features

  • The new tikzTest() function (via getLatexStrWidth(diagnose = TRUE)) now writes a complete LaTeX document, which allows e.g. MikTeX to install missing LaTeX packages (#142, #149).
  • If measurement fails, the .tex and .log files are not printed anymore,
    instead the location of these files is shown.
  • Support LuaLaTeX > 0.85 by loading the luatex85 package if it exists and avoiding loading xunicode (#150).
  • Temporary .tex and .log files are created in a separate directory for each run.

Internal

  • Consistent code style with the help of the styler package.
  • load_all() works now.
